Understanding Wireless Charging Basics
Before diving into troubleshooting, it’s helpful to grasp the fundamentals of wireless charging. This technology, known as inductive charging, relies on the principle of electromagnetic induction. A transmitter coil within the charging pad generates a magnetic field. When a compatible device with a receiver coil is placed on the pad, this magnetic field induces an electrical current in the receiver coil, effectively charging the device’s battery.
Key Components and their Roles
- Transmitter Coil: Located in the charging pad, this coil creates the magnetic field necessary for energy transfer.
- Receiver Coil: Found within the device, this coil captures the magnetic field and converts it into electrical current.
- Control Circuitry: Both the charging pad and the device contain circuitry to manage the power flow, ensuring safe and efficient charging.
For successful wireless charging, precise alignment between the transmitter and receiver coils is crucial. Slight misalignments can significantly reduce charging efficiency or even prevent charging altogether.
Qi Standard: The Universal Language of Wireless Charging
The Qi (pronounced “chee”) standard is the most widely adopted wireless charging standard globally. It defines the technical specifications for interoperability between different charging pads and devices. Look for the Qi logo on both your charging pad and your device to ensure compatibility.
Potential Causes of Wireless Charging Issues
When your wireless charger isn’t working, several factors could be at play. Let’s explore some of the most common culprits:
1. Device and Charger Compatibility
Not all devices support wireless charging, even if they are relatively new. Ensure your device is Qi-certified and compatible with your chosen charging pad. Similarly, some older chargers might not support the latest Qi standards.
2. Placement and Alignment
As mentioned earlier, precise alignment between the device and the charging pad is essential.
- Position your device directly in the center of the charging pad.
- Avoid placing objects between the device and the pad.
- Make sure the back of your device is clean and free of debris or dust.
3. Distance and Interference
Wireless charging works best when the device is placed directly on the pad’s surface.
- Excessive distance between the device and the pad can significantly weaken the charging signal.
- Metallic objects or thick cases can interfere with the magnetic field, hindering charging.
4. Charging Pad Issues
The charging pad itself could be faulty.
- Check the power adapter and ensure it’s securely plugged in.
- Look for any visible damage to the charging pad.
- Try a different charging pad or a known working device on your current pad.
5. Software and System Updates
Outdated software on your device or the charging pad could lead to compatibility issues.
- Ensure your device’s operating system and any relevant apps are up to date.
- Check for firmware updates for your wireless charging pad.

1. Incorrect Placement
One of the most common reasons why wireless charging doesn’t work is incorrect placement of the device on the charging pad. Make sure you’re placing your device in the center of the charging pad, and that it’s aligned properly. Some wireless chargers have a specific area where the device needs to be placed, so check your charger’s documentation if you’re unsure.
Additionally, ensure that there are no obstacles between the device and the charging pad, such as a phone case or a piece of paper. These can interfere with the charging process and prevent your device from charging.
2. Insufficient Power
Another common issue is insufficient power. If your wireless charger is not providing enough power, your device may not charge properly or at all. Check the power output of your wireless charger and ensure it’s compatible with your device’s power requirements.
For example, if your device requires 10W of power to charge quickly, but your wireless charger only outputs 5W, it may not charge your device efficiently. In this case, you may need to upgrade to a more powerful wireless charger.
3. Incompatible Device or Charger
Not all devices or wireless chargers are compatible with each other. If you’re using a wireless charger that’s not designed for your device, it may not work properly. Check the compatibility of your device and wireless charger before purchasing.
For example, if you have a Samsung Galaxy phone, you may need a wireless charger that’s specifically designed for Samsung devices. Similarly, if you have an iPhone, you may need a wireless charger that’s compatible with Apple devices.
4. Faulty or Damaged Charging Pad
A faulty or damaged charging pad can prevent your device from charging wirelessly. Inspect your charging pad for any signs of damage, such as cracks, scratches, or corrosion. If you notice any damage, try replacing the charging pad with a new one.
In addition, check the charging pad’s cable and connector for any damage or corrosion. If the cable is damaged, try replacing it with a new one. If the connector is corroded, try cleaning it with a soft cloth and water.
5. Interference from Other Devices
Other devices in your vicinity can interfere with your wireless charger’s signal, preventing it from working properly. This is known as electromagnetic interference (EMI). To minimize EMI, try moving other devices away from your wireless charger.
For example, if you have a laptop or tablet nearby, try moving them at least 3 feet away from your wireless charger. You can also try turning off other devices when not in use to reduce EMI.
6. Software Issues
In some cases, software issues can prevent your device from charging wirelessly. If you’re using a device with a wireless charging feature, try restarting it to see if that resolves the issue.
In addition, check for any software updates for your device or wireless charger. Updating your device’s software or wireless charger’s firmware can resolve any compatibility issues that may be preventing wireless charging from working.
7. Battery Case or Cover Interference
Some battery cases or covers can interfere with wireless charging. If you’re using a battery case or cover, try removing it to see if wireless charging works. If it does, then the case or cover is likely the culprit.
In this case, you may need to purchase a wireless charging-compatible battery case or cover. These cases and covers are specifically designed to allow wireless charging to work properly.

How does a wireless charger work?
Wireless chargers utilize the principle of electromagnetic induction. The charging pad contains a transmitter coil that generates a magnetic field when electricity flows through it. When you place a compatible device on the pad, its receiver coil picks up this magnetic field, inducing an electric current that charges the device’s battery.

Which is better: wireless charging or wired charging?
Both wireless and wired charging have their advantages. Wireless charging is more convenient and aesthetically pleasing, but it generally charges slower than wired charging. Wired charging is faster and more reliable, but it can be less convenient and may cause wear and tear on your device’s charging port over time. The best option for you depends on your individual needs and preferences.
How much does a wireless charger cost?
Wireless charger prices vary depending on the brand, features, and charging speed. Basic wireless chargers can be found for around $10-$20, while more advanced models with faster charging speeds or additional features can cost upwards of $50-$100.
